Scrum Master - Reece Digital Solutions

Reece Digital Solutions is seeking a dynamic and motivated Scrum Master to join our innovative team, driving the design, development, and enhancement of cutting-edge cloud-first eCommerce web and mobile platform solutions. If you are a self-motivated multitasker with outstanding communication skills and a passion for leading creation of high-quality solutions using the latest technologies, we invite you to apply and become an integral part of our success.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Serve as a seasoned Scrum Master, leading multiple teams through Agile methodologies and practices.
  • Facilitate Scrum events, coach teams in Agile principles.
  • Collaborate closely with stakeholders to understand business goals, elicit and document requirements, and translate them into actionable user stories and acceptance criteria.
  • Conduct thorough requirements analysis, ensuring a deep understanding of both business and technical perspectives.
  • Act as a bridge between business stakeholders and development teams, facilitating effective communication and understanding.
  • Drive product development by providing insights and team communication into user needs, market trends, and business objectives.
  • Work closely with the team to break down complex projects into manageable tasks, ensuring alignment with project goals and timelines.
  • Collaborate with Product Owners to prioritize and refine the product backlog.
  • Foster a culture of continuous improvement within the teams, identifying opportunities for increased efficiency and better outcomes.
  • Implement and iterate on Agile best practices to enhance team performance.
  • Lead and mentor team members.
  • Demonstrate a strong commitment to Reece USA's core values.

Qualifications:
  • Proven experience as a Scrum Master in complex and dynamic environments.
  • Strong business analysis and product development skills with a track record of successful project delivery.
  • In-depth knowledge of Agile methodologies and the ability to tailor them to the unique needs of the organization.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to engage with both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Familiarity with technical considerations and the software development lifecycle.
  • Certified Scrum Master (CSM) or equivalent certification.
  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Computer Science, or a related analytical field.
